Users report that Abaqus excels in finite element analysis with a score of 8.8, making it a preferred choice for complex simulations, while Moldflow, with a score of 7.3, is seen as less robust in this area.
Reviewers mention that Moldflow offers superior 3D/solid modeling tools, scoring 8.0 compared to Abaqus's 6.4, which makes it more appealing for users focused on detailed design work.
G2 users highlight that Moldflow's ease of setup is impressive, scoring 9.0, while Abaqus lacks in this area, indicating that Moldflow may be more user-friendly for new users.
Users on G2 note that Abaqus has a strong fluid analysis capability with a score of 8.2, which is particularly beneficial for simulations involving fluid dynamics, whereas Moldflow scores lower at 7.5.
Reviewers say that Moldflow shines in manufacturing process simulation with a score of 8.8, making it a better option for users focused on production efficiency, while Abaqus scores 8.0 in this category.
Users report that both products have similar command clarity, each scoring 8.6, indicating that users can expect a clear and understandable interface from both Abaqus and Moldflow.
